“Avatar: Fire and Ash,” the third film in the phenomenally successful “Avatar” franchise, opens exclusively in theaters worldwide December 19, 2025. James Cameron takes audiences back to Pandora in an immersive new adventure with Marine turned Na’vi leader Jake Sully (Sam Worthington), Na’vi warrior Neytiri (Zoe Saldaña), and the Sully family. The film, which has a screenplay by James Cameron & Rick Jaffa & Amanda Silver, and a story by James Cameron & Rick Jaffa & Amanda Silver & Josh Friedman & Shane Salerno, also stars Sigourney Weaver, Stephen Lang, Oona Chaplin, Cliff Curtis, Joel David Moore, CCH Pounder, Edie Falco, David Thewlis, Jemaine Clement, Giovanni Ribisi, Britain Dalton, Jamie Flatters, Trinity Jo-Li Bliss, Jack Champion, Brendan Cowell, Bailey Bass, Filip Geljo, Duane Evans, Jr., and Kate Winslet.
This third Avatar film is a seamless continuation of the second, visually stunning and emotionally grounded. We loved the introduction of the Mangkwan Clan, and Oona Chaplin is a dynamic and compelling addition as Varang. The character arcs for Quaritch, Lo’ak, and Spider were especially engaging and added meaningful depth to the story. While bold and emotional, we did wish the overall plot moved us along a bit more, as it leaves us in a place not drastically different from the end of The Way of Water. Still a solid film and 💯 worth the watch in theaters.
Parents, this one Rated PG-13 for intense sequences of violence and action, bloody images, some strong language, thematic elements and suggestive material.
